Vehicle History
|
Brand Heritage
|
Ssangyong Origins:
|
SsangYong Motor Company, originally established in 1954, has a history of producing commercial vehicles, buses, and SUVs. They are known for their robust engineering, often leveraging partnerships with international manufacturers for powertrain development.
|
Model Evolution
|
Generations:
|
The Rexton has seen several generations, each introducing updated styling, technology, and powertrain options. Key generations include the first (2001-2006), second (2006-2017), and the current third generation (2017-present).
